Glandularia rigida - Sandpaper Verbena

Glandularia rigida is more commonly referred to as the Sandpaper Verbena, a standout perennial plant celebrated for its hardy nature and striking contrasts. The Sandpaper Verbena's distinctively textured, rough leaves provide a rugged backdrop to its clusters of striking purple-pink tubular flowers. Rising to the height of about 6 to 12 inches, these vibrant flowers come to life from spring through late autumn. Furthermore, this marvel of a plant can endure harsh conditions, boasting a remarkable drought tolerance and a preference for full sun and well-drained soils. Consider it an economical choice for water usage, and a perfect fit for sun-drenched rock gardens and xeriscapes. A charming sight in its own right, this plant also serves a dual purpose as a magnet for pollinators, enhancing the ecological diversity of your outdoor spaces. Choose the Sandpaper Verbena for a robust, low-maintenance solution that offers continuous color and a buzz of life to your landscape.

  • Size: 6 to 12 inches high
  • Flowers: Vibrant purple-pink tubular flowers
  • Foliage: Rough, sandpaper-like leaves
  • Water usage: Low (drought-tolerant)
  • Sun exposure: Full sun
  • Attracts Pollinators: Butterfly-friendly
